1Understanding Resistance Training

Resistance training is the powerhouse behind muscle hypertrophy. It's all about challenging your muscles against an external resistance, like free weights, resistance bands, or your own body weight. The key here is progressive overload—gradually increasing the weight or resistance you use. This concept is what signals your muscles to grow and adapt. Remember, it's not just about lifting heavy; it's about lifting smart and consistent.

2Key Exercises for Building Muscle

To maximize those gains, focus on compound exercises like squats, deadlifts, and bench presses. These moves target multiple muscle groups and are essential for building a solid foundation. Don't forget about isolation exercises like bicep curls and tricep extensions, which refine and define specific muscles. Incorporate a mix of both into your routine, aiming for 3-4 sets of 8-12 reps for each exercise. 3The Role of Nutrition in Resistance Training

Your diet is as important as your workout regimen. Protein is the building block of muscle—aim for sources like ground beef and tofu. Post-workout, focus on a balanced meal that includes carbs to replenish glycogen and protein to aid muscle recovery. 4Rest and Recovery: The Unsung Heroes

Never underestimate the power of rest days. Muscles grow when you rest, not when you work out. Schedule at least one to two rest days per week and prioritize sleep. Recovery strategies, such as foam rolling and stretching, can also enhance muscle repair. Remember, overtraining can hinder your progress, so listen to your body and give it the time it needs to build back stronger.

FAQ

Q

How often should I train each muscle group?

Aim to train each muscle group 2-3 times a week for optimal growth. This frequency allows for adequate recovery and muscle stimulation.
Q

What should I eat before and after workouts?

Before workouts, fuel up with carbs and protein, like a banana and peanut butter. Post-workout, focus on protein and carbs, like chicken breast and rice.
Q

How can I prevent workout plateaus?

Mix up your routine with new exercises, increase weights gradually, and ensure you're following a balanced diet to keep progressing.
